End Mill Tool Selection Guide: Materials & Applications
Choosing the best end mill tool for a specific job is crucial for achieving excellent results in machining. The stock being processed is a primary consideration; for instance, softer materials like aluminum and polymers generally require end mills with aggressive rake angles and reduced helix angles to prevent chip buildup. Conversely, harder blanks, such as hardened steel or titanium, often benefit from end mills with more deep rake angles and increased helix angles, alongside heavy-duty carbide grades to withstand the higher cutting stresses. Different coatings, like TiAlN or DLC, further modify the end mill’s performance based on the specific material being cut. Furthermore, consider the intricacy of the profile; for delicate cuts or tight tolerances, smaller diameter end mills with specialized flute designs are paramount.
- Aluminum: Positive rake, lower helix angles.
- Hardened Steel: Negative rake, higher helix angles, robust carbide.
- Titanium: Coated end mills with aggressive geometries.
- Plastics: Sharp cutting edges, prevent chip welding.
